Wanda A. Bronson, 70, of Zellwood, FL, passed away on August 7, 2016. She was born in Glen Gardner, NJ to her late parents Donald and Elsie Drake on October 26, 1945. Wanda was a caregiver to many throughout her life including a period of time in which she ran a daycare. In her later years, Wanda enjoyed playing Bingo and gambling occasionally. Wanda was preceded in passing by her husband of 45 years, Barry Bronson, and her brother, Paul Drake. She is survived by her daughter Nancy Cordell (Jeffery); her son Doug Bronson; her brother Donald Drake; her sisters Myra Heft, Donna Peterson, and Nancy Bischoff; as well as her grandchildren Leanne, Dena, and William Cordell and Kayla, Drew, and Dylan Bronson. A visitation will be held for Wanda at Baldwin Fairchild Funeral Home West Altamonte on Thursday, August 11 at 11am. Her funeral service will be at noon on the same day with a graveside service to follow at Florida National Cemetery.
